[Solved] User name and community name clash caused federation issues


I am commenting with my @humanetech@lemmy.ml account on https://lemmy.ml/post/346923

Then from mastodon.social several weird behavior:
  • Searching on https://lemmy.ml/post/346923 doesn't find anything.
  • Searching on @fediversefutures doesn't find anything (though search on @fediversefutures@lemmy.ml does)
  • When opening @fediversefutures profile in the timeline, I do not see my @humanetech@lemmy.ml comments.
  • But I do see comments from other lemmy.ml accounts replying to the same post.
  • When I click such reply, the thread loads minus my own replies, and minus my top-level post, which isn't in the timeline for @fediversefutures either when viewing from Mastodon UI (using my @humanetech@mastodon.social account).
Update

Thanks to some great help of @LemmyDev@mastodon.social in this toot I found out that my account was broken, because someone had later on created a community with the same name. There are open issues to handle such cases:Since the community was inactive LemmyDev deleted it, and my account works again

@humanetech We also noticed this problem in the feddit.it instance and at the moment we solved it by maintaining the system we left when we created the instance: that is, the creation of new communities, upon request to the instance administrators.

@Lemmy

In this way we achieve two objectives:
- preventive monitoring on the creation of communities with the same ID as existing users
- mutual knowledge between the administrators and creators of the communities
